Following the 2008-2009 oil spills in the Niger Delta, Royal Dutch Shell reached a settlement to pay approximately £55 million to affected individuals. A separate UN report estimated the total cost to fully restore the damaged environment would be around $1 billion. From an economic perspective, what does the significant gap between the company's private settlement and the estimated total restoration cost primarily illustrate?
